Plant Fibre: The fibres obtained from the plant sources like – cotton and jute. The materials like Bamboo, coconut fibre, Flax seeds, Cannabis sativa plant species, Vegetable fibre, straw, Nettle, Ramie, wood, grains are different sources of plant fibres. Animal Fibres: The fibres obtained from the animal sources are wool and silk.

WebJan 13, 2024 · Unprocessed silk fabric consists of protein fibres called fibroin that are connected to one another by a rubber-like protein known as sericin . Degummed silk, which lacks sericin, is currently used to produce silk fabric, as sericin is known to turn yellow over time (though degumming makes the fabric more susceptible to light-induced damage).
